Zeromax Moving and Storage Reviews

Review Analysis

ZeroMax Moving and Storage turns stressful moves into smooth experiences for most customers, standing out with efficient service and careful handling of belongings. Feedback from 474 customers shows 86.5% praised the company’s speed, professionalism, and affordable rates—so key factors like efficient service, careful and polite staff, and lower costs are strengths. Many highlighted how carefully their items were packed, how fast the team worked, and that the quoted price often beat competitors. By contrast, 12.4% of feedback focused on clear issues: damage to items is the leading complaint, followed by customers being surprised by extra charges or missing items. A few shared stories of property broken during transit or dissatisfaction with compensation for lost or damaged goods. Only 1.1% provided neutral feedback, typically over delays or inconsistent staffing. Compared to many other moving companies, customer responses show that ZeroMax is repeatedly trusted for quick, fairly priced, and careful movers, but the risk of damage or extra fees—though less frequent—is still present. Most experiences were highly positive, but it's wise to confirm all details in advance and consider extra insurance for valuable items.Movers from Zeromax Moving and Storage power through tough jobs with professionalism and speed, as recognized by three out of every four pieces of feedback. Is Zeromax Moving and Storage properly licensed?

New York requires moving companies to have a license and obtain a New York Department of Transportation (NYDOT) number. A NYDOT license ensures your mover is in compliance with the state's safety, insurance, and operational regulations.

The state license number for Zeromax Moving and Storage is: 40574, USDOT #: 3224565.

You can also use their state regulator website to look up their active status.

Is Zeromax Moving and Storage associated with a van line?

Van lines are networks of local movers that operate separately but under the same umbrella of a multi-state organization. It's not as complicated as it sounds. Learn what van lines are.

Zeromax Moving and Storage functions as an independent moving company. They are not affiliated with a van line company.

Should you negotiate with New York City movers?

While haggling over moving costs isn't typically effective, there are still ways to save. Many companies offer ongoing moving discounts for groups like seniors, military personnel, and students, as well as special offers for early-bird reservations.

Getting quotes from multiple companies will also allow you to inquire about price matching. Some movers will honor lower quotes from competitors, so it doesn’t hurt to ask — and be ready to show estimates from other companies.

How do I choose a New York City moving company?

To choose the best moving company for you, start by researching reputable movers in New York City. You'll want to be on the lookout for companies with mostly positive customer reviews, valid licenses, and comprehensive insurance to ensure your belongings are protected. Beyond that, you’ll want to make sure they can handle the type of move you need.

Ask for detailed moving quotes from at least three companies to compare services, pricing, and availability. A reliable New York City moving company will be one that offers transparent pricing, excellent communication, and a proven track record of successful moves.
